Finding a Physiatrist Near You: A Comprehensive Guide
When health problems emerge, locating the right specialist can make all the distinction in recovery. One such specialist is a physiatrist, likewise called a rehab physician. This blog post explores what physiatrists do, how they can help, and how to find one near you.
What is a Physiatrist?
A physiatrist is a medical doctor who focuses on physical medicine and rehabilitation. They focus on diagnosing, treating, and handling a range of conditions that affect mobility and lifestyle, particularly those arising from injury, health problem, or impairment. Their objective is to assist patients recover function, reconstruct strength, and improve lifestyle through non-surgical approaches.
Common Conditions Treated by Physiatrists
Physiatrists deal with a large array of conditions, including however not restricted to:
| Condition | Description |
|---|---|
| Sports Injuries | Injuries sustained during physical activity or sports. |
| Stroke Recovery | Rehab post-stroke to regain movement and function. |
| Neck and back pain | Management of chronic and severe pain in the back. |
| Arthritis | Treatment to alleviate discomfort and enhance joint function. |
| Neurological Disorders | Look after conditions such as multiple sclerosis or Parkinson's illness. |
| Terrible Brain Injury (TBI) | Rehabilitation to recuperate cognitive and physical abilities. |
| Spine Injury | Comprehensive take care of individuals with back cable injuries. |
| Amputation | Assistance and rehabilitation for clients who have gone through amputation. |

Initial Consultation: What to Expect
A preliminary consultation with a physiatrist usually involves:
- Medical History Review: Discussing existing symptoms, previous medical problems, and previous treatments.
- Health examination: An assessment of the affected locations including mobility, strength, and variety of motion.
- Diagnostic Tests: May include imaging studies or other diagnostic tools to figure out the very best treatment approach.
- Treatment Plan: Development of a tailored plan that might consist of physical therapy, medications, and other interventions.

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q1: How do I know if I should see a physiatrist?
A: If you are experiencing chronic pain, movement problems, or have actually suffered an injury that impacts your life, seeking advice from a physiatrist can be beneficial.
Q2: What is the difference in between a physiatrist and a physiotherapist?
A: A physiatrist is a medical doctor who can identify medical conditions and offer thorough medical care, while a physical therapist focuses on treatment through exercises and physical rehab.
Q3: Will I require a referral to see a physiatrist?
A: It depends on your insurance strategy. Some require a referral from your medical care doctor, while others may allow you to see a specialist directly.
Q4: What kinds of treatments will a physiatrist supply?
A: Treatments might range from injections and medications to supervised physical treatment and assistive gadgets.
Q5: How long will treatment take?
A: The duration differs commonly depending on the condition, the treatment strategy, and specific patient development. Some might improve in weeks, while others might need months of rehabilitation.
